Step 1: Initial Assessment and Water Source Identification

As soon as we arrive, our technicians will quickly assess the damage and pinpoint the exact source of the leak, whether it’s a faulty pipe, a corroded fitting, or a failing supply line. We’ll then take immediate steps to stop the water flow. This initial evaluation helps us determine the scope of work needed. We aim to complete this phase within the first hour of arrival.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Using powerful truck-mounted or portable extraction units, we’ll remove all visible standing water from your cabinets and the surrounding floor. This equipment is far more effective than household vacuums and is essential for efficiently removing large volumes of water. This process usually takes 1-2 hours, depending on the amount of water present.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the bulk of the water is gone, we bring in specialized drying equipment, including high-velocity air movers and industrial-grade dehumidifiers. These machines work together to extract hidden moisture from cabinets, subflooring, and surrounding materials. This critical drying phase can take anywhere from 1 to 3 days, depending on the materials and the extent of saturation.

Step 4: Mold Prevention and Odor Control

As materials dry, we apply antimicrobial treatments to prevent mold and mildew growth, which can start forming within 24-48 hours in damp conditions. We also use air scrubbers and deodorizers to eliminate any musty odors that may have developed. This ensures a healthy environment for your family. This step is integrated throughout the drying process.

Step 5: Cabinet and Material Restoration

After everything is completely dry and safe, we’ll assess your cabinets and any affected materials for necessary repairs or replacements. This might involve cleaning, refinishing, or even rebuilding damaged sections to restore your cabinets to their original condition. Warning Signs You Need Under Sink Water Damage Restoration

Catching under sink water damage early is your best defense against costly and extensive repairs. Small leaks can go unnoticed for weeks or even months, slowly causing damage that’s harder to fix. Being aware of these common warning signs can save you significant trouble and expense. Pay close attention to your kitchen and bathroom areas.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ent, unpleasant smell emanating from under your sink is often the first indicator of hidden water damage and potential mold growth. It’s your home’s way of telling you something’s wrong. Don’t just mask the smell; investigate the source.

Visible Water Stains or Discoloration

Look for dark spots, rings, or warping on the bottom or sides of your sink cabinet. These are clear signs that water has been present for some time. These stains indicate moisture intrusion into the wood.

Swollen or Warped Cabinet Materials

Wood absorbs water and can swell, causing cabinet doors to stick, drawers to become difficult to open, or the cabinet material itself to look distorted. This is a direct sign of waterlogged materials.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int/Varnish

Water trapped behind finishes can cause paint or varnish to blister and peel away from the surface. This compromised finish is a visual cue of water damage beneath the surface.

Soft or Spongy Flooring Around the Cabinet

If the floor material directly under or around the cabinet feels soft or spongy when you walk on it, water has likely seeped through and is damaging the subfloor. This indicates a serious moisture problem.

Mold or Mildew Growth

You might see patches of black, green, or white mold, or notice a fuzzy texture on surfaces under the sink. This is a serious health concern and a definitive sign of unaddressed water damage.

Under Sink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small, visible drip from an accessible pipe connection with no pooling water. Yes No You can likely tighten a loose fitting yourself and monitor it.
Standing water pooling inside the cabinet. No Yes You need specialized equipment to extract all the water effectively.
Water has soaked into the cabinet floor or walls. No Yes Proper drying is essential to prevent mold and structural damage.
Musty odors are present. No Yes Odors usually indicate hidden mold that needs professional remediation.
Visible mold growth. No Yes Mold requires specialized containment and removal techniques for safety.
Cabinet material is swollen, warped, or damaged. No Yes Structural repairs and specialized drying are usually needed.

While a minor drip might seem manageable, any situation involving standing water, soaked materials, or potential mold growth absolutely requires professional intervention. Under Sink Water Damage Restoration Cost In PebbleCreek, AZ

The cost of addressing under sink water damage in PebbleCreek, AZ can vary significantly based on how much water is present, how widespread the saturation is, and the type of materials affected. These price ranges are estimates to help you understand potential expenses. We always provide a detailed, upfront estimate after assessing your specific situation.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$1,500 The volume of water and the size of the affected area.
Drying and Dehumidification $700 – $2,000 The number of days needed to achieve proper dryness and the amount of equipment required.
Cabinet Drying/Cleaning $300 – $1,000 The extent of saturation and if any minor cleaning or deodorizing is needed.
Mold Inspection and Prevention $400 – $1,200 The size of the area needing treatment and the type of antimicrobial solution used.
Minor Cabinet Repair $500 – $2,500 The severity of warping, swelling, or material damage requiring repair or replacement.
Odor Removal $300 – $900 The intensity of the odor and the use of air scrubbers or specialized treatments.

How long does it typically take to restore under sink water damage?

The timeline for restoring under sink water damage can range from 1 to 5 days, depending on the severity of the water intrusion and the materials involved. The most crucial phase is drying, which can take 24 to 72 hours or longer to ensure all hidden moisture is gone. We work efficiently to speed up the process without compromising thoroughness.

Will my homeowner’s insurance cover under sink water damage?

Most homeowner’s insurance policies cover sudden and accidental water damage, which often includes leaks from pipes under your sink. However, they typically do not cover damage from gradual leaks or lack of maintenance. It’s best to check your specific policy details and contact your insurance provider. What kind of equipment do you use for drying under sinks?

We use specialized professional equipment, including truck-mounted or portable water extractors for removing standing water, high-velocity air movers to circulate air and speed up evaporation, and industrial dehumidifiers to remove moisture from the air. We may also use moisture meters to ensure thorough drying of all affected materials, down to the subfloor.
